AXGN trades at $49.10, up 1.82% with strong technical momentum and bullish analyst sentiment. The stock shows robust revenue growth (23.1% in Q2 2026) and raised full-year guidance to $279 million, though profitability remains negative with a -13.36% net margin. Technical indicators show overbought RSI levels but strong moving average support, while institutional ownership and analyst consensus (84% buy ratings) signal confidence in the company's nerve care platform expansion.
The outlook remains positive given strong revenue momentum and regulatory advantages, but investors face execution risks from persistent losses and high valuation multiples. Upside potential exists toward the $54.33 consensus target if margin improvements materialize, though volatility may persist near current resistance levels.
SLAI trades at $3.72 with no recent price change. The stock shows a bullish technical signal, but the company faces severe financial distress with negative gross and net income margins, and a net loss of $33.88 million in 2025. A reverse stock split was executed on July 6, 2026, and the NYSE has commenced delisting proceedings, creating significant uncertainty.
The outlook is highly speculative. The acquisition of a stake in NEURALAND and the launch of Solode Neo represent potential growth avenues, but the delisting risk and persistent losses overshadow any near-term upside. Investors face substantial risk of capital loss.
